The Common Reporting Standard (CRS) is an information standard for the Automatic Exchange Of Information (AEOI) regarding financial accounts on a global level, between tax authorities, which the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D) developed in 2014. Its purpose is to combat tax evasion. The idea was based on the US Foreign Account Tax Compliance Act (FATCA) implementation agreements and its legal basis is the Convention on M…

WebThe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D) has developed the Common Reporting Standard (CRS) to stop individuals and Entities evading tax by hiding assets and income in foreign financial accounts.
